Market Snapshot: Camp Management Software Market

The camp management software market expanded from USD 28.34 million in 2024 to USD 30.07 million in 2025, representing a CAGR of 6.21%. The sector is projected to reach USD 45.91 million by 2032. This sustained growth signals increasing reliance on integrated digital platforms that address administrative efficiency, security, and participant engagement across diverse camp formats. Senior stakeholders are seeking software that enables seamless enrollment management, automated billing and scheduling, staff organization, and secure, multi-channel communication, all in response to the sector’s evolving operational and compliance needs.

Scope & Segmentation of the Camp Management Software Market

  • End Users: Solutions cater to organizations such as day camps, specialty camps, arts camps, science camps, sports camps, summer camps, and youth development centers, each of which demands tailored capabilities to meet specific programming requirements.
  • Deployment Types: Options include cloud-based and on-premises software, supporting data privacy, regulatory compliance, and scalability for varying organizational strategies.
  • Solution Types: Core functionalities span activity scheduling, billing and payment processing, communication technology (including internal messaging, email, and SMS), registration workflows, and robust staff management modules.
  • Pricing Models: Vendors offer flexible procurement through one-time licenses, pay-per-use, or subscription agreements to accommodate diverse organizational financial models.
  • Organization Sizes: Software platforms are designed to address the needs of large, medium, and small programs, delivering appropriate feature sets and onboarding support for optimized adoption across different operational scales.
  • Delivery Modes: Hybrid, mobile, and web-based access ensures staff and stakeholders can engage with camp operations from multiple locations and devices, boosting flexibility.
  • Regions Covered: Market activity spans the Americas (including the United States, Canada, and Latin America), Europe, Middle East and Africa, and Asia-Pacific, where regional regulations and the pace of digital transformation shape solution demand and innovation.
  • Leading Companies: Prominent providers include Blackbaud, Inc., Global Payments Inc., Sawyer, Inc., CampBrain, Inc., Regpack, LLC, UltraCamp, Inc., CampDoc Holdings, Inc., CampSite Software Ltd., CAMPWISE Software Solutions, Inc., and Bunk1, LLC.

Tariff Impact on Camp Management Software Providers

Tariffs introduced in the United States in 2025 have increased costs for vendors using imported hardware or outsourcing development. Leaders in the camp management software market have prioritized domestic sourcing, formed new local partnerships, and expanded onshore talent pools in response. These approaches help to control expenses and ensure the continuity of reliable service for camp organizations, maintaining both operational resilience and satisfaction for end customers.
